Example #1
0
        public static HitblPagePag CreateNewPage(Guid communityID, string pageType, string page, string pageTitle)
        {
            int newPageOrder = (int)SPs.HispCommunityGetMaxPageOrder(communityID).ExecuteScalar() + 1;

            HitblPagePag NewPage = new HitblPagePag();

            NewPage.CtyId          = communityID;
            NewPage.PagCreatedDate = DateTime.Now;
            NewPage.PagId          = Guid.NewGuid();
            NewPage.PagLastUpdate  = DateTime.Now;
            NewPage.PagTitle       = pageTitle;
            NewPage.PagOrderNr     = newPageOrder;
            NewPage.Save();
            Community.CreateDefaultWidgets(NewPage.PagId, pageType, page, "de-CH");

            return(NewPage);
        }
Example #2
0
        public void Insert(Guid PagId, string PagTitle, DateTime PagCreatedDate, DateTime PagLastUpdate, Guid CtyId, int PagOrderNr)
        {
            HitblPagePag item = new HitblPagePag();

            item.PagId = PagId;

            item.PagTitle = PagTitle;

            item.PagCreatedDate = PagCreatedDate;

            item.PagLastUpdate = PagLastUpdate;

            item.CtyId = CtyId;

            item.PagOrderNr = PagOrderNr;


            item.Save(UserName);
        }